Info on MITSUBISHI ECLIPSE model - the right selection of spare parts
Mitsubishi Eclipse
Production of Mitsubishi Eclipse sports cars lasted from 1989 to 2011. Assembling of cars was organized in Normal, USA. In 1989-1992 the model was included into the TOP 10 of best cars according to the Car and Driver magazine. In 1995 and 1996 the car got the "Driver's Choice Award" title, awarded within the American TV programme of MotorWeek.
Mitsubishi Eclipse 1G
Mitsubishi Eclipse of the first generation was produced in 1989-1992. The car was constructed on the basis of the Mitsubishi Galant VR-4 model. The car was released in a coupe body and had a dynamic silhouette. Thanks to the streamlined shape of the body, the car had good aerodynamics. The back spoiler and front and back windows emphasise the sporty design of the exterior. The pop-up headlights became the distinctive feature of the car of the first generation.
In the inner trimming of the passenger compartment of the coupe the emphasis was placed on comfort and safety. The driver's seat had a wide range of adjustments. Safety was ensured by the reinforcement ribs located under the ceiling upholstery and inside the doors, and also by the crush zones in the body absorbing impact energy in case of an accident
Mitsubishi Eclipse 1G restyling
In 1992 there was a restyling of the first generation of the car. Changes affected the front bumper mainly. Also producers discontinued the usage of pop-up headlights. The list of standard options included anti-lock brake system (ABS).
Mitsubishi Eclipse 2G
From 1995 to 1997 cars of the second generation were manufactured. Besides coupes, Mitsubishi Eclipse Spyder cabriolets were produced. When designing the Mitsubishi Eclipse model of the second generation, the exterior was completely changed. The body of the car had a rounded shape. Its dimensions were also changed. In comparison with the predecessor, the coupe became 35 mm longer, 45 mm wider and 10 mm lower. The corresponding parameters of the body of the car of the first generation were 4 340, 1 690 and 1 305 mm. Because of the increased sizes of the car, the passenger compartment of Mitsubishi Eclipse 2G became more spacious. Double airbags were included in the standard package.
Mitsubishi Eclipse 2G restyling
In 1997 the model of the second generation underwent restyling. External changes affected the shape of front optics, in particular, fog lights, and rear bumper was also changed. 17-inch disks instead of 16-inch were installed in more powerful modifications. In 1999 the passenger compartment made of black leather was available as an option.
Mitsubishi Eclipse 3G
In 1998 at the North American International motor show, the third generation of the Mitsubishi Eclipse model debuted. Stock cars were produced from 2000 to 2005. The car had sculpted doors and flares over wheel arches. The shape of headlights was changed. Fog lights did not have black frames any more. As an extra option, chrome plated discs with five spokes were offered.
Mitsubishi Eclipse 4G
From 2006 to 2009, release of the fourth generation was done. The large emblem of the company, dividing the radiator front grille into two parts, distinguished the car from the predecessor. Changes affected the tail of the body. The hatch with the electric drive was available as an extra option. 17-inch light-alloy discs were included in the basic package.
Mitsubishi Eclipse 4G restyling
In 2009 there was a restyling of the fourth generation of the car. The model debuted at the Chicago motor show in 2008. A black plastic cover appeared on the front bumper. Changes affected fog lights also.
